I was feeding my young larvae, ( few months old) with bloodworms and a worm stuck out of the head of one, it was behind the jaw, at the base of the gills.. im freaked out, what could have caused this and is there anything I can do to help it out?

I had this with my adult a couple of weeks ago, really scared me! Apparently it is normal, the food is just coming out of normal gill slits. I've noticed it happens a few times with my adult now when I feed her bloodworms and she eats them quicker than she probably should, they all come out from the slits then go back in. Now I know it is normal it is quite amusing to watch :) But there's no need to worry

One of mine does this a lot, especially with the frozen bloodworm.

Eventually they get rid of it, usually by opening and closing their mouths again.
